PromptLab Integrations

PromptLab is an AI-native CRM for B2B sales teams. It connects to the tools your team already uses so customer conversations, calendar events, and CRM records stay in sync.

Every integration follows the same pattern: connect from the Apps page in PromptLab, use it from the customer records you already work in, disconnect from the same Apps page or from the third-party service.

All integration connections are managed on one page in PromptLab: Settings → Apps at https://supplier.trypromptlab.com/settings/apps. You connect a new integration by clicking Connect on its card, and you disconnect by clicking Disconnect on the same card.

Zoom

Schedule and manage Zoom meetings from a customer record; import meetings scheduled directly in Zoom into the CRM timeline.

Adding

  1. Sign in to PromptLab and open https://supplier.trypromptlab.com/settings/apps.

  2. Find the Zoom card and click Connect.

  3. Authorize the requested permissions on Zoom’s consent screen.

  4. Zoom redirects you back to PromptLab. The card shows Connected with your Zoom email.

Usage

  • Schedule: open a contact or account, click New Meeting, choose Zoom, fill in the details, save. The Zoom join link is stored on the CRM record.

  • Edit or cancel: open the meeting in PromptLab and change the title, agenda, start time, or duration; changes push back to Zoom. Cancelling in PromptLab removes the Zoom meeting.

  • Sync from Zoom: meetings you book directly in Zoom’s web or desktop app appear on the CRM timeline within 30 minutes.

  • Recording: meetings are recorded and transcribed by a Recall.ai bot that joins as a participant. Transcripts attach to the CRM record after the meeting.

Removing

  • From PromptLab: open https://supplier.trypromptlab.com/settings/apps, find the Zoom card, click Disconnect. The access token is deleted from PromptLab.

  • From Zoom: https://marketplace.zoom.us → Manage → Added Apps → find PromptLab → Remove.

  • Historical meetings imported into PromptLab remain on the CRM as records of past customer conversations. To delete them, email nurilloh@trypromptlab.com.

Google Workspace (Gmail, Calendar, Drive, Meet)

Send and receive email in the CRM, schedule Google Meet meetings, sync your calendar, and attach Drive files to customer records.

Adding

  1. Open https://supplier.trypromptlab.com/settings/apps.

  2. Find the Google card and click Connect.

  3. Authorize the requested Google permissions.

  4. The card shows Connected with your Google email.

Usage

  • Email: send and receive Gmail conversations from the CRM inbox.

  • Calendar: your Google Calendar events appear on the CRM timeline; meetings booked in PromptLab are added to your Google Calendar.

  • Google Meet: create Meet-backed meetings from PromptLab’s meeting composer.

  • Drive: attach and view Drive files from CRM records.

Removing

  • From PromptLab: open https://supplier.trypromptlab.com/settings/apps, find the Google card, click Disconnect.

  • From Google: https://myaccount.google.com/permissions → find PromptLab → Remove access.

Microsoft 365 (Outlook, Calendar, Teams)

Send and receive Outlook email, sync your Outlook calendar, and schedule Microsoft Teams meetings from customer records.

Adding

  1. Open https://supplier.trypromptlab.com/settings/apps.

  2. Find the Microsoft card and click Connect.

  3. Sign in with your Microsoft work or school account and authorize the requested permissions.

  4. The card shows Connected with your Microsoft email.

Usage

  • Email: send and receive Outlook conversations in the CRM inbox.

  • Calendar: Outlook events appear on the CRM timeline; meetings booked in PromptLab are added to your Outlook Calendar.

  • Teams: create Teams meetings from PromptLab’s meeting composer.

Removing

  • From PromptLab: open https://supplier.trypromptlab.com/settings/apps, find the Microsoft card, click Disconnect.

  • From Microsoft: https://myapps.microsoft.com → find PromptLab → Remove.

Recall.ai (Meeting recording and transcription)

Recall.ai powers PromptLab’s meeting recording and transcription for Zoom, Google Meet, and Microsoft Teams meetings.

Adding

Recall.ai is enabled by default for meetings created inside PromptLab. There is nothing for the user to connect.

Usage

When a meeting scheduled through PromptLab starts, a Recall.ai bot joins as a participant and records and transcribes the meeting. The transcript is attached to the CRM meeting record after the meeting ends.

Removing

To disable Recall.ai bot attendance for meetings in your workspace, email nurilloh@trypromptlab.com.

Anthropic Claude (MCP Connector)

Use PromptLab from inside Claude Desktop or Claude.ai via our Model Context Protocol (MCP) connector. Ask Claude questions about your CRM data and Claude answers using live PromptLab data.

Adding

  1. In Claude Desktop or Claude.ai, open Settings → Connectors → Add custom connector.

  2. Paste the PromptLab MCP URL, available from https://supplier.trypromptlab.com/settings/apps.

  3. Authorize PromptLab in the browser tab that opens.

Usage

Ask Claude about your CRM. Examples: “list my meetings this week”, “show me contacts at Acme Corp”, “summarize the account health of Contoso”.

Removing

  • From Claude: Settings → Connectors → find PromptLab → Disconnect.

  • From PromptLab: open https://supplier.trypromptlab.com/settings/apps, find the Claude card, click Disconnect.
